Patent classifications
G10H2210/101
METHOD AND SYSTEM FOR AUTOMATIC CREATION OF ALTERNATIVE ENERGY LEVEL VERSIONS OF A MUSIC WORK
According to an embodiment, there is provided a system and method for the generation of alternative versions of audio material in DAW projects, wherein the alternative versions feature differing energy and dynamics levels in terms of their musical content.
METHOD AND SYSTEM FOR TRANSLATION OF BRAIN SIGNALS INTO ORDERED MUSIC
The present invention is a computer-implemented method comprising: receiving, by one or more processors, data from an electroencephalogram device worn by a user, wherein data is collected related to at least one brainwave; separating the collected data into individual data streams related to the one or more brainwaves; performing at least one manipulation to each of the individual data streams, wherein each of the data streams are manipulated to produce a sound applying at least one filter to each of the sounds; and generating each of the sounds, wherein a musical composition is formed.
TECHNIQUES OF COORDINATING SENSORY EVENT TIMELINES OF MULTIPLE DEVICES
Embodiments described herein relate to techniques of coordinating sensory event timelines of multiple devices. The devices may use the sensory even timelines to output sensory events such as audio segments. The devices may take turns determining the sensory events to be output by the devices using their sensory event timelines. The techniques coordinate transitions of the devices between a first mode in which a device is allowed to determine sensory events to be output and a second mode in which a device outputs sensory events determined by another device.
GENERATING MUSIC OUT OF A DATABASE OF SETS OF NOTES
A method of generating music contents from input music contents that includes development of models of music composition generation on the basis of business rules and composition rules. In parallel, sounds are prepared, which may be saved in the sound repository. Then, models in the form of source code are sent to a melody generator. Firstly, the generator is set with specific parameters using a controller conforming to MIDI standards and supplemented with composition characteristics read from the user preference database. Next, the contents are sent to automatic generation based on artificial intelligence algorithms and the digital score of the composition with the desired characteristics is generated. Sound tracks of individual instruments are rendered and the rendered tracks are mixed into the final music record. Next, the composition and its record are verified by the critic module using algorithms based on neural networks.
Music modeling
A computer implemented method is provided for generating a prediction of a next musical note by a computer having at least a processor and a memory. A computer processor system is also provided for generating a prediction of a next musical note. The method includes storing sequential musical notes in the memory. The method further includes generating, by the processor, the prediction of the next musical note based upon a music model and the sequential musical notes stored in the memory. The method also includes updating, by the processor, the music model based upon the prediction of the next musical note and an actual one of the next musical note. The method additionally includes resetting, by the processor, the memory at fixed time intervals.
Adaptive Music Playback System
An adaptive music playback system is disclosed. The system includes a composition system that receives information corresponding to user activity levels. The composition system determines target musical criteria corresponding to the user activity levels and modifies the composition of a song in response to changes in user activity.
MOTION FEEDBACK DEVICE
A motion feedback device includes a housing, a speaker and a control module carried by said housing. The control module includes a controller and a motion sensor. The controller is configured to include a mapping adapted for the creation of sound in response to any user-produced movement of the housing as detected by the motion sensor. This allows for continuous original sound generation or composition based upon the user produced movements of the housing.
GENERATION DEVICE
The present disclosure provides a generation device having a plurality of operators that receive a user operation that causes generation of a sound. The generation device includes: at least one first operator arranged in a first region and configured to receive a first user operation that causes generation of a rhythm sound signal; at least one second operator arranged in a second region and configured to receive a second user operation that causes generation of a melody sound signal; and at least one third operator arranged in a third region and configured to receive a third user operation that causes a sound effect to be applied to a synthesized sound signal of the generated rhythm sound signal and the generated melody sound signal. The first region, the second region, and the third region are different regions of the generation device from each other.
METHOD OF PERFORMING A PIECE OF MUSIC
A method for performing a piece of music comprising the steps of: receiving (310) an input signal from a musical instrument (220), the inputs signal encoding the notes played on the instrument (220), matching (320) a note or combination of notes in the input signal to a respective trigger in a predefined set of triggers stored in a memory (130), each trigger being associated with a respective fragment of music that makes up a part of the piece of music, each fragment having a predefined length and starting from a predefined position relative to the start of a bar, and at least one of the fragments being more complex than the associated trigger, wherein when a note or combination of notes that matches a trigger is played by the user the method outputs (330) at least part of the matched fragment that starts at the time that the note or combination of notes is played.
METHOD AND SYSTEM FOR REALIZING INTELLIGENT MATCHING AND ADDING OF RHYTHMIC TRACKS
The present disclosure provides a method and a system for realizing intelligent matching and adding of rhythmic tracks. In one example, a method is provided, including: pre-storing a plurality of music elements; generating a rhythmic track library according to the plurality of music elements, the rhythmic track library including a plurality of rhythmic tracks based on the plurality of music elements; detecting a BPM of original music, and calculating a time interval between every two beats based on the detected BPM of the original music; selecting one or more rhythmic tracks from the rhythmic track library, and assigning a time parameter to the one or more rhythmic tracks based on the time interval so as to match the rhythm of the original music; and adding the one or more rhythmic tracks assigned with the time parameter into the original music so as to combine with the original music and play.